Coming Soon Bymetric is Launching Soon
Founded 09 September 2016
Founded 08 November 2017
Founded 29 May 2018
Founded 10 August 2018
Founded 14 September 2020
Founded 25 October 2021
Founded 09 August 2022
Founded 26 May 2023
Founded 24 April 2024
Founded 24 April 2024
Founded 24 April 2024
Founded 24 April 2024
Founded 28 April 2024
Founded 23 August 2024
Want fast, powerful sales prospecting for UK companies? Signup below to find out when we're live.